Shares of Meta (META) plummeted Thursday to their lowest level in six years after reporting plunging profits and downgrading its financial forecast.
Shares of the parent company of Facebook and Instagram fell more than 20% in early trading after reporting profits fell 52% to $4.39 billion for the latest quarter compared to the same period last year. Revenue also fell 4% to $27.7 billion year over year.
It's the second quarter in a row the company has reported falling revenue.
